{"data":{"id":"us-nm/24-15-11","jurisdiction":"us-nm","citation":"24-15-11","heading":"Liability of ski area operators.","body":"Any ski area operator shall be liable for loss or damages caused by the failure to follow the duties set forth in Sections 24-15-7 and 24-15-8 NMSA 1978 where the violation of duty is causally related to the loss or damage suffered, and shall continue to be subject to liability in accordance with common-law principles of vicarious liability for the willful or negligent actions of its principals, agents or employees which cause injury to a passenger, skier or other person. The ski area operator shall not be liable to any passenger or skier acting in violation of his duties as set forth in Sections 24-15-9 and 24-15-10 NMSA 1978 where the violation of duty is causally related to the loss or damage suffered.","path":["Chapter 24 - Health and Safety","ARTICLE 15 Ski Safety"],"source_url":"https://nmonesource.com/nmos/nmsa-unanno/en/item/18524/index.do","current_through":"2026-07-01","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-09-03T15:02:19Z","sha256":"87f10d98ecb57968766343f5a64e0afab37060a711854ec9eb76f5255c1902f7","source_id":"us-nm","stale":false,"prev":"us-nm/24-15-10","next":"us-nm/24-15-12"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
